About the role
Airflite has been a trusted aviation services provider for over 42 years, supporting commercial, government and defence aviation across the Asia-Pacific region. Our operations include aviation integrated logistic support, aviation maintenance and repair, pilot training, fixed-base operations, and aircraft product support, sales and leasing.
Airflite Defence division operates from four key locations: Perth Airport and RAAF Base Pearce in Western Australia, Moorabbin Airport Victoria, and RAAF Williamtown in New South Wales.
We are seeking a detail-focused and proactive Inventory Officer to join our Defence Aeronautical Life Support Equipment (ALSE) logistics team, located in Melbourne at Airflite’s Cheltenham Defence Support Centre. Whilst the primary focus of the role will be on purchasing, your day will be varied, with responsibilities including:
· Raising purchase orders and coordinating procurement activities
· Working with Defence customers, engineers, technical staff and vendors, responding to inventory related enquiries
· Monitoring and maintaining inventory levels of ALSE within the Defence logistics system
· Collaborating with MRP controllers analysing inventory usage trends and demand forecasts
· Assisting with inventory planning to prevent shortage or overstocking
· Monitoring delivery schedules and following up on outstanding orders
· Supporting collaborative problem-solving to address logistics and supply challenges
About You
To be successful in this role you will be highly organised and detail-oriented with a strong interest in logistics, inventory management and supply chain operations. You will enjoy working with data, systems and solving problems, collaborating with a wide range of stakeholders to achieve successful outcomes.
To be successful in attaining this role, you must demonstrate:
Strong organisational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ities and meet deadlines
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, enabling you to work effectively with customers, suppliers and internal teams
A high level of accuracy and attention to detail when managing inventory records and data
Well-developed analytical and problem-solving abilities
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ications, particularly Excel at an intermediate level
The ability to work independently while contributing positively to a small dynamic team environment
A commitment to maintaining compliance with Defence and company procedures
Previous experience in inventory control, procurement or supply chain operations will be highly regarded. Experience with Defence logistics systems such as AIMS or SAP S/4HANA is advantageous but not essential, as full training will be provided.
You must be an Australian Citizen, and be eligible to obtain a Negative Vetting 1 (NV1) Security Clearnce.
